Understanding the Smart Hospitality Market
The term smart hospitality refers to the integration of advanced technologies — such as Internet of Things (IoT), Artificial Intelligence (AI), Big Data, and cloud computing — into hotel operations and guest services. These technologies automate tasks, enhance personalization, and improve operational efficiency.

1. Personalization Through Artificial Intelligence
AI is at the heart of the smart hospitality revolution. Hotels are using AI-driven analytics to understand guest preferences, predict behaviors, and deliver customized recommendations.
-
Smart chatbots and virtual concierges offer 24/7 assistance for reservations, room service, and local attractions.
-
Machine learning algorithms analyze guest data to tailor experiences — such as preferred room temperature, dining options, or entertainment choices.
-
Predictive analytics help hotels anticipate guest needs, boosting satisfaction and loyalty.
This level of personalization not only enhances the guest experience but also increases revenue through upselling and targeted marketing.
2. Internet of Things (IoT) Enhancing Guest Comfort
IoT-enabled devices have become central to the smart hotel experience. Connected sensors, smart locks, lighting, and thermostats allow guests to control their environment through smartphones or voice assistants.
For example:
-
Guests can check in digitally and unlock their rooms using mobile keys.
-
Smart thermostats and lighting automatically adjust to individual preferences.
-
Voice-controlled assistants like Alexa or Google Home provide hands-free room service requests and entertainment control.
Beyond guest comfort, IoT also helps hotels reduce energy consumption, monitor maintenance needs, and optimize resource management — leading to sustainability and cost savings.

3. Cloud-Based Solutions Streamlining Operations
Cloud technology plays a crucial role in enabling scalable and flexible hospitality management systems. From property management systems (PMS) to reservation platforms, cloud-based solutions simplify hotel operations and enhance real-time data accessibility.
Hotels leveraging cloud technology can:
-
Manage multiple properties from a centralized dashboard.
-
Access analytics to track guest satisfaction and operational efficiency.
-
Integrate third-party services like online travel agencies (OTAs) and digital payment platforms seamlessly.
This connectivity ensures smooth coordination between front-end guest services and back-end operations.
4. Contactless Technologies Redefining Safety and Convenience
The global pandemic accelerated the adoption of contactless solutions across the hospitality sector. Today, guests expect seamless, touch-free experiences that prioritize hygiene and efficiency.
Key examples include:
-
Mobile check-in/check-out through hotel apps.
-
Digital payment systems reducing physical interactions.
-
QR code-based menus and services in restaurants and lounges.
These innovations not only enhance guest safety but also improve service speed and operational efficiency.
5. Data Analytics and Smart Decision-Making
In a data-driven world, analytics and business intelligence tools empower hotels to make informed decisions. Data collected from guest interactions, occupancy rates, and spending patterns helps management improve pricing strategies, marketing campaigns, and customer service initiatives.
Big Data also supports dynamic pricing models, allowing hotels to adjust rates based on demand fluctuations — similar to how airlines manage ticket pricing.
6. Sustainable and Energy-Efficient Hospitality
Sustainability has become a core focus for modern travelers and hotel operators alike. Smart hospitality solutions contribute to eco-friendly operations through:
-
Automated lighting and HVAC systems that reduce energy waste.
-
Smart water management to minimize consumption.
-
AI-powered analytics that track carbon footprints and resource usage.
These advancements not only reduce environmental impact but also strengthen brand reputation and attract eco-conscious guests.
Challenges and the Road Ahead
While the smart hospitality market is booming, challenges remain. High implementation costs, data privacy concerns, and integration with legacy systems can slow adoption. However, as technologies become more affordable and scalable, even mid-size and independent hotels are entering the digital transformation journey.
By 2030, the most successful hospitality brands will be those that combine technology, personalization, and sustainability to deliver exceptional, data-driven guest experiences.
